Moving Past Retribution
Justice isn't solely about punishment. It demands a holistic approach that goes further mere retribution. While holding perpetrators accountable is essential, we must also focus on reform.
This means providing support for individuals to grow and become contributing members of society. It involves tackling the underlying conditions that contribute to crime, such as poverty, inequality, and lack of access to education. By focusing on renewal, we can create a equitable society for all.
We must transition our focus from a system that solely emphasizes punishment to one that prioritizes reintegration. This requires a collective effort from lawmakers, policymakers, communities, and individuals alike.

Equity tempered by Compassion
True justice is not a rigid concept. It demands more than simply implementing the law in a routine manner. It requires a balance that acknowledges the human element within each situation. This means balancing justice with compassion, recognizing that individuals are not merely figures within a legal structure, but complex beings shaped by their histories. Only then can we strive for a truly equitable society, one that promotes both the rule of law and the worth of every person.
